New Galaxy® 3G Storage Series Offers High Performance, Low Cost per Gigabyte

EDEN PRAIRIE, MN–(EMWNews – July 29, 2008) – Rorke Data, Inc., a data storage-centric,

end-to-end solutions provider that is a wholly owned subsidiary of Bell

Microproducts (PINKSHEETS: BELM), today announced the general availability

of its new Galaxy® 3G product line. With an MSRP of less than one dollar

per gigabyte of storage, the Galaxy 3G features high performance capability

of over 1,000 MB per second, making it the highest performing, lowest cost

per gigabyte member of the Galaxy family.

The Galaxy 3G leverages both SAS and SATA components and the high-capacity

Seagate Barracuda® 1TB ES.2 series of hard drives, making it ideally

suited as a data storage system to support a range of HD related

applications, as well as a range of archival and management platforms.

Additionally, the Galaxy 3G is the first Galaxy product to be fully

compatible with the Seagate® Barracuda ES.2 family of low power drives.

Full support for fibre channel, serial attached SCSI, iSCSI and SCSI host

interfaces are possible due to the Galaxy 3G’s backplane flexibility.

The choice of SATA and SAS drive support with the Barracuda ES.2 hard

drives provides the ultimate integration flexibility for the Galaxy 3G

family. SAS is especially optimized for business-critical and nearline

enterprise storage environments that demand native enterprise host

compatibility with robust data integrity. SAS also offers advantages

including dual-port, full duplex capability and a host of enterprise class

features for increased system-level performance and reliability.

The Galaxy 3G is compatible across all platforms, supports all RAID

configurations (including RAID 6) and delivers individual system capacities

of 80TB.
